Synopsis:

In only a dozen years, Chinese-born collector Wei Zhang and her husband Peter Rasmussen have acquired a diverse and well-documented collection of 1200 antique Chinese puzzles, only a few of which are familiar to western collectors. The puzzles include tangram sets, wire puzzles, puzzle locks, puzzle rings and bracelets, sliding block puzzles, puzzling images of the four happiness boys, puzzle vessels, and more.Now a broad selection of these puzzles is presented in this beautifully illustrated 80-page book. The book is divided into ten sections, each focusing on a particular type of puzzle. Each section contains a short history of the puzzle (in English and Chinese), photographs of representative puzzles, and additional images of them in old Chinese prints, books and photographs. The oldest item included is from the Ming dynasty a brass paperweight made in the form of four boys sharing two heads. The chapters on puzzle locks and puzzle vessels demonstrate how these ingenious creations work.
